“Hemp and cannabis both originate from the cannabis plant, but hemp has hardly any tetrahydrocannabinol (THC), the chemical that causes cannabis’s psychedelic result,” says registered dietitian Amanda Kusske, RD. Which makes hemp properly Harmless to ingest with out stressing about any adverse reaction.

The final commercial hemp farm inside the U.S. was planted in Wisconsin in 1957. Hemp farming was at some point formally banned entirely in 1970 Along with the passage of the Controlled Substances Act where hemp was integrated as a Schedule 1 drug, grouping this crop with medications like heroin and LSD.

1937: The Cannabis Tax Act put a tax on all cannabis sales (such as hemp), greatly discouraging creation of hemp

In Western Europe, the cultivation of hemp was not legally banned from the 1930s, however the industrial cultivation stopped by then, on account of lessened demand from customers when compared to ever more popular artificial fibers.[175] Speculation concerning the prospective for industrial cultivation of hemp in massive quantities has become criticized on account of profitable Level of competition from other fibers for many products.

1 claim is the fact Hearst thought[doubtful – focus on] that his intensive timber holdings have been threatened from the invention of the decorticator that he feared would allow hemp to be an inexpensive substitute to the paper pulp utilized for newspaper.[one hundred fifty][153] Historic study implies this anxiety was unfounded because advancements on the decorticators during the 1930s – machines that separated the fibers from your hemp stem – couldn't make hemp fiber a cheaper substitute for fibers from other resources. Even more, decorticators didn't execute satisfactorily in commercial creation.[154][150]

Many components favor the amplified utilization of Wooden substitutes for paper, Primarily agricultural fibers including hemp. Deforestation, significantly the destruction of aged development forests, and the whole world's lowering offer of wild timber sources are nowadays big ecological issues. Hemp's use being a wood substitute will add to preserving biodiversity.[62]
